Lately I have been feeling like my youngest is getting the short end of the stick since her two older siblings get to go off to school everyday. Last night I was lying in bed and I got all excited about the idea of a tea party just for her.
So, this morning, after E and I got on the bus, I spent 30 minutes prepping for a 4 year-old sized tea party.
It was so fun to see her gasping expressions when she laid eyes on all the bite-size goodies. We toasted, poured and talked. It was lovely. Everyone should have tea parties with their kids. Nothing fancy, just simple, individual fun.
O loves little cute things so I knew this would be right up her alley.

Cheese, pepperoni and apple hearts
Peanut butter/banana and cucumber/ranch sandwiches
